    Cody Rhodes Uses ‘Parks and Recreation’ Storyline To Teach Pro Wrestling

    WWE‘s Cody Rhodes explains how he uses a popular episode theme from Parks and Recreation to teach his students about pro wrestling.

    Former Undisputed WWE Champion Cody Rhodes made a surprise appearance on Good Hang with Amy Poehler. During the conversation, he explained how he uses the episode “Bowling for Votes” (Season four, episode 13) to teach his students at his wrestling school.

    In the episode, Leslie Knope (Poehler) hosts a focus group for her city council campaign. Despite overwhelmingly positive feedback, one guy says he won’t vote for her because she doesn’t look like someone he would go bowling with. Leslie has her campaign hold a bowling night, completely obsessed with winning over that single hater, ignoring everyone else who already supports her.

    Cody Rhodes noted that he uses the storyline to train prospective wrestlers on navigating social media. He cautions them against fixating on a single negative comment among the many positive ones, advising them to focus instead on the fans who have their back.

    Cody Rhodes explained how he uses the episode to teach his students

    “I have to share this with you. You might have heard this already, but where I teach wrestling, we use Bowling for Votes as part of the curriculum. I always ask, has anyone ever seen the show? Because I was a big fan of the show, but I always ask if they have, and then they have to go home and watch that night,” Rhodes began.

    “It’s a way for young prospective wrestlers to understand that social media, if you scroll through 300 positive things, but then you find that one guy who thought you were fat, there’s no point. Go with everybody else. Go with the people who already had your back. But we use that episode. It’s brought up every camp, and most people know it, too. So, it’s actually a lot of fun,” Rhodes continued.

    Amy Poehler replied, “Oh my god, that’s so nice to hear. I would never think to ask if anything from Parks is used in any kind of curriculum. But you’re right. I bet you have young people who are trying to figure out how to participate in feedback, which is really hard, especially for a young person to not let that feel too personal.”

    Cody Rhodes then said, “Well, particularly wrestling is brutal. I feel like every funnel is one thing, but I feel like wrestling and Star Wars are the most divisive social I’ve ever seen. You can’t just say you like a thing. Like a thing means you dislike something else, and it means war.”
